Launching Of The Gender In Development And Humanitarian Assistance- Diploma

On Friday October 21st the Institute for Women’s Studies in the Arab World (IWSAW) is launching its continuing education diploma dedicated to Gender in Development and Humanitarian Assistance (GDHA).
The Gender in Development and Humanitarian Assistance (GDHA) Diploma is a joint collaboration of the Institute for Women’s Studies in the Arab World (IWSAW) along with LAU's Continuing Education Program (CEP) and the Human Rights Education Associates (HREA), global leaders in online human rights education.
The GDHA diploma will address the different dimensions gender issues can take in relation to development and humanitarian assistance in the Arab world and beyond. The diploma will meet an identified need for capacity building and individual specialists working for regional, national, and international agencies.
The courses will empower participants with knowledge and skills that have direct practical implications. It also builds local capacity to address local issues – creating a cadre of professionals in the Arab world who can carry this work forward. In sum, the collaboration between IWSAW, CEP, and HREA creates a synergy and sets a new standard in gender education for development and humanitarian professionals in line with internationally-recognized good practice.
